While exploring Nashville, don't miss the chance to visit the unique and off-the-beaten-path attractions. Check out the Lane Motor Museum, showcasing a collection of rare and unusual vehicles. For a relaxing outdoor experience, visit the Cheekwood Estate & Gardens, featuring stunning botanical gardens, art exhibits, and various events throughout the year. Locals also love visiting the Belle Meade Plantation, a historic mansion where you can learn about the rich history of the region and enjoy wine tastings. These hidden gems offer a different perspective on Nashville's cultural and natural beauty.
